- Simon Clarke (cgs1co@herts.ac.uk) wrote:
- : Hello,
-
- : I wonder if anyone could tell me what to do with this problem. I was
- : using Rend24 the other day to convert some images, when it crashed
- : while the hard drive was writing. No problem I thought I will just wait
- : for it to validate. So I waited, and waited - workbench came up, hard
- : drive light went crazy, then about 5 minutes into it, the system gurued,
- : promptly reset itself and went back trying to validate itself.
-
- : I attempted to validate it about 5 times, but everytime it crashed. The
- : guru was a 80..04 type and the task that was crashing was HD2 (I checked).
-
- : I have never had to to revalidate this partition before (it is 250 megs
- : and about 95% full) since I use a smaller one (my HD is 352meg and made by
- : IBM) to avoid this sort of thing.
-
- : After tearing my hair out for about an hour. I tried running an old
- : version of DiskSalv I had on Repair mode mode on the partition while it
- : was validating. When I turned Disksalv off halfway, it stopped the HD
- : validating and I thought my problems were over. Well, the whole
- : partition is riddled with checksum errors, in fact if I try and write
- : anything it gives a checksum error. If I try and run Disksalv to repair
- : it, it works fine, then lets the system revalidate the drive, and bang crash.
-
- : I have a A4000/030 with KS3.0 - I was told that it was a bug in KS3 that
- : stopped a partition validating if it was over 90% full?? Do I need a new
- : kickstart ROM, I have no drive to copy the 250meg onto so I can't reformat,
- : any ideas from anyone please!
-
- : Help! :)
-
- I have only one idea and I'm not sure how useful it is. Checksum errors are
- not too serious as they are generally just corrupted data rather than actual
- physical damage (I think). What you may have to do is use a disk sector
- editor to attempt to repair some of the data. This job may just be impossible,
- really your best option may be to save as much stuff as possible and reformat
- the hard drive. Your rom should be fine, probably what has happened is that
- some directory information has been destroyed, addresses etc (hopefully
- someone else who knows more about this will be able to give you some more info)
